Veteran PEER Act Veteran Partners' Efforts to Enhance Reintegration Act
AI Summary
This bill, the Veteran PEER Act (Veteran Partners' Efforts to Enhance Reintegration Act), requires the Secretary of Veterans Affairs to establish a program to place at least two peer specialists in patient-aligned care teams at VA medical centers. The goal is to promote the use and integration of mental health, substance use disorder, and behavioral health services in primary care settings. The program must be implemented at 25 VA medical centers by the end of 2018 and 50 centers by the end of 2019, with a focus on rural, underserved areas and areas not near military installations. The bill also requires the Secretary to ensure that the needs of female veterans are addressed and that female peer specialists are available. The Secretary must submit periodic reports to Congress on the program's findings, benefits to veterans and families, and the effectiveness of peer specialists in engaging with community healthcare providers.
